Popular Wood Types for Smoking

When it comes to smoking with electric Bluetooth smokers, the type of wood you choose can significantly influence the flavor profile of your food. Each wood type offers distinct flavors, ranging from mild to robust. Some of the most popular choices include hickory, mesquite, apple, and cherry. Hickory is well-suited for pork and ribs due to its strong, hearty flavor, while mesquite produces a bolder taste that pairs well with beef.

Applewood, on the other hand, imparts a sweet, fruity flavor that complements poultry and fish wonderfully. Cherry wood adds a mild sweetness and is often used in combination with other woods to create a balanced flavor. Knowing which wood to use for specific proteins or vegetables can elevate your smoking experience and delight your guests with unique tastes.

Combining different wood types can also result in interesting flavors. Experimentation is key in discovering what you personally enjoy, so don’t hesitate to mix and match. Moreover, using wood chips, chunks, or pellets can also affect smoke intensity and cooking times, so adjusting based on your method will yield the best outcomes.

Using Your Electric Bluetooth Smoker for Different Foods

While electric Bluetooth smokers shine when it comes to traditional meats like brisket and ribs, they are versatile enough to smoke a variety of foods. Vegetables, for example, can take on delicious smoky flavors. Try smoking bell peppers, zucchini, or mushrooms for a unique addition to your summer grilling meals. Simply toss the veggies in a bit of olive oil and your favorite herbs before placing them in the smoker for a smoky, grilled finish.

Cheese is another culinary delight that can benefit from the smoky infusion of an electric Bluetooth smoker. Expertly controlling the temperature is key, as cheese can melt quickly. Aim for cold smoking techniques while maintaining lower temperatures and using milder wood chips for delicate flavors. You can experiment with different types of cheese such as gouda or mozzarella for unique results.

Finally, don’t overlook the possibility of smoking desserts. Smoked fruits like pineapple or peaches can provide a delightful addition to salads or a delicious topping for ice cream. Combining your smoked fruit with caramel or cinnamon can create a dish that impresses your family and friends during gatherings. How long does it take to smoke food in an electric Bluetooth smoker?

The time it takes to smoke food in an electric Bluetooth smoker can vary widely depending on the type of food, the size of the cut, and the desired level of doneness. For instance, smaller cuts like chicken breasts may take as little as 2-3 hours, while larger cuts such as brisket or pork shoulder could take anywhere from 10 to 14 hours or more. It’s essential to consult specific cooking guides or recipes, as these will provide a more accurate estimate of cooking times based on the food’s weight and type.

Moreover, the temperature at which you are smoking also plays a critical role. Typically, smoking is done at lower temperatures, which can prolong the cooking process but also contributes to the development of rich flavors and tenderness. Are there any safety concerns with using electric Bluetooth smokers?

While electric Bluetooth smokers are generally safer than traditional smokers due to their controlled heating elements, certain precautions should still be taken. First, ensure proper placement of the smoker outdoors on a flat, non-flammable surface, away from overhanging branches and structures. This minimizes the risk of fire hazards. Additionally, always read and follow the manufacturer’s safety guidelines regarding usage, including how to handle the electrical components and preventive measures against overheating.

Another essential aspect of safety involves food handling practices. Always use food thermometers to check for doneness, as undercooked meat can be a health risk. Maintain cleanliness by frequently washing hands, tools, and surfaces that come into contact with raw food to prevent cross-contamination.
